Output 3e374c3f64d9d823aa0242e464b0e00bf0afda77978fb362d38d34a1b2da177b:26

value
347594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d4a8b5cdc7dea7313c56c8ec426b98930f696bd OP_EQUAL
address
3QnJBWdB7iwiw432Dr3XAfaPnkcYCrrfzr
transaction
3e374c3f64d9d823aa0242e464b0e00bf0afda77978fb362d38d34a1b2da177b
confirmations
248028
spent
true